Original Description
Nicolas Robert’s A Black-footed Ferret is a striking 17th-century watercolor that exemplifies the artist’s mastery in natural history illustration. Painted during the reign of Louis XIV, this work is part of Robert’s celebrated Vélins du Roi series, commissioned to document exotic flora and fauna for the French royal court. The ferret is rendered with exquisite precision—its sinuous form and alert expression seem almost lifelike against the muted parchment background. Robert’s delicate brushwork and keen anatomical accuracy reflect the Baroque era’s fascination with scientific observation, bridging art and early natural science. Today, this piece is treasured not only for its artistic merit but also as a rare historical record of a now-endangered species, securing its place among the finest examples of European botanical and zoological art.
